In 1986 when our nation enacted amnesty for illegal aliens, the original estimates of the number of illegal aliens who would avail themselves the opportunity to “come out of the shadows” was pegged at somewhere between one and one and a half million. By the time the bureaucratic dust settled, an estimated 3.5 to 4 million illegal aliens filed their applications.
Perhaps there was an error in the way that the original estimate was arrived at. Certainly you cannot rule out the idea that those who were so eager for that program might have intentionally misstated the number of illegal aliens who would jump on the line for amnesty.
Here is another factor, however: It is my belief and the belief of many of my former colleagues at the INS, as the agency was known back then, that many illegal aliens simply entered the United States long after the cutoff date and fraudulently claimed to have been physically present in the United States for the requisite period of time. Remember, we are talking about illegal aliens who had no verifiable way of proving their true identities. There were no resources to have INS special agents head out into the field to conduct investigations to determine when illegal aliens actually entered the United States.
While it is true that the advocates for the Terrorist Assistance and Facilitation Act (Comprehensive Immigration Reform) tout the fact that the aliens will have to undergo a background check, as I have noted on so many occasions, including when I have testified before Congressional hearings, a background check bears absolutely no relationship to a background investigation.
A background investigation requires that the applicant who requires a background investigation be fingerprinted and fill out a lengthy form that asks many, many questions and then agents interview the applicant at great length, seeking to identify potential investigative leads. These agents (or investigators) then head out to knock on doors and ask neighbors, colleagues and others all sorts of relevant questions to determine the necessary information in order to complete the investigation, This process is costly and time consuming, often requiring several weeks to complete.

A background check, on the other hand, simply requires the applicant to fill out a relatively simple form and be fingerprinted. A government employee or, perhaps, contractor, simply runs the fingerprint card through a computer database and also run the name that the applicant wrote down on his (her) application through a database. If the applicant’s fingerprints come back as a “No Hit” meaning that he has not been convicted of a serious crime and if the name he gave comes back “clean,” then within 24 or 48 hours that alien would be provided with a temporary identity document that would enable him to immediately apply for and receive a Social Security card, a driver’s license and other such identity documents. That is why such immigration identity documents are referred to as “breeder documents.”
If the alien in question was a terrorist who made a concerted effort to never run afoul of law enforcement, then it is a virtual certainty that his fingerprints would come back “clean.”
If the alien in question provided a false name because he (she) knew his real name was possibly on a terror watch list, the false name would also come back clean because it is a false name! Suddenly, by gaming the immigration system that terrorist would have placed himself, in a manner of speaking, into his own “witness protection program!”
